WebMar 11, 2024 · Paul, I have been maintaining, claims that the torah, the law of Moses, as old-covenant law, is not an immediate, authoritative source for Christian conduct. However, our final view of this matter must do justice to passages where Paul does seem to cite the Old Testament law as normative for Christian conduct (e.g., 1 Corinthians 9:8–10; and ... WebIn numerous places the Torah (Hebrew Bible) prohibits a Jew from borrowing, lending or being a party to a transaction that involves charging another Jew interest.1 The Hebrew term generally used is ribit, which roughly means “increase.”. The prohibition of ribit is a strange one. It applies only when both parties are Jewish, regardless of how rich or poor they … WebDoes the Torah apply to Gentiles?
